Simulating Truck ECU for Volvo: Advanced Diagnostics and Tuning

Volvo trucks are renowned for their performance and advanced technological features. Simulating the Engine Control Unit (ECU) allows technicians to delve into these intricate systems, providing a powerful tool for both diagnostics and tuning. This simulation environment replicates the real-world behavior of the ECU, enabling comprehensive analysis of engine parameters, sensor data, and control strategies. By manipulating virtual parameters within the simulated ECU, technicians can pinpoint fault codes, test software updates, and optimize performance for specific applications. This approach offers a safe and controlled platform to explore various scenarios without impacting the original vehicle hardware.

  • The ability to simulate different driving conditions provides valuable insights into how the ECU responds to varying loads and environmental factors.
  • Advanced diagnostics tools integrated with the simulation environment can identify potential issues before they manifest in the physical truck, minimizing downtime and repair costs.
  • Tuning the simulated ECU allows technicians to improve fuel efficiency, power output, and emissions performance based on individual customer requirements.

Volvo Truck ECU Simulation Software: Creating Immersive Test Scenarios

Developing and refining the Electronic Control Units (ECUs) governing Volvo trucks demands meticulous testing in diverse range of simulated conditions. ECU simulation software allows engineers to develop highly realistic virtual platforms that replicate the demands of real-world driving scenarios. These simulations provide a safe and controlled environment for testing ECU performance under uncommon conditions, such as changing temperatures, terrain, and weights.

  • Benefits of using ECU simulation software include reduced development time, cost savings through elimination of physical prototypes, and the ability to pinpoint potential issues early in the design process.
